The role holder will provide professional oversight and supervision in difficult and complex situations to a group of professionally qualified Social Workers, care assessors, and other staff, ensuring that necessary legal, policy and ethical imperatives are maintained in working with customers of the service.

The role holder will support the leadership of the Team Manager providing a consistent and effective service in complex individual and family situations, maintaining good working relationships within the team, with other Council services and with a range of external partners.

The role holder will be responsible for the safe delivery of social care, ensuring the effective discharge of statutory responsibilities and the provision of a high quality standard of service. The role holder will manage safeguarding risk effectively, working within a multi-agency environment to provide a professional social work service.

Key Responsibilities will include:

Providing professional supervision to qualified and unqualified staff

Provide assessment and support to staff taking student social workers on placement.

Personal commitment to continuous self-development and service improvement.

Undertaking responsibility for managing specific aspects of practice and leadership in the absence of the Team Manage.

Support where necessary in the wider roles and performance of the team in respect of adult safeguarding, assessments and reviews.

About the Candidate

You will need to have the following skills:
* Communication Skills:Is able to effectively transfer key and complex information to all levels of staff, adapting the style of communication as necessary and ensuring that this information is understood. Ability to advise others and deal with sensitive issues in difficult situations inside and outside area, negotiating riskier demands.

* Planning and Organising Skills:Excellent time management skills, creating own work schedules, prioritising, preparing in advance and setting realistic timescales for own self and others. Has the ability to visualise a sequence of actions needed to achieve a specific goal and how to estimate the resources required.

* Analytical Skills:Ability to absorb, understand and quickly assimilate complex information and complex and compare information from a number of different sources. Ability to identify patterns and trends that may impact on decisions and propose realistic conclusions identifying the risks and any assumptions made.

* Problem Solving and Decision Making Skills:Ability to formulate independently a range of options for new or unfamiliar situations and to select the appropriate course of action to produce a logical, practical and acceptable solution. An ability to make independent decision of a relatively uniform nature.

* ICT Skills:Skills to use ICT systems to obtain and analyse data and present it effectively through a variety of ICT channels.

* People Management Skills:Ability to lead, manage and motivate staff to high levels of performance in order to achieve change and maximise staff potential and contribution to the achievement of identified aims and objectives. Can also lead and plan the work of the team which deals with more diverse issues.

Technical Requirements:

* Social Work Qualification

* Registered with Social Work England

* Experienced Social Worker in line with the Social Work Professional Capabilities Framework

* Experienced Practice Educator/BIA/AMHP

* Willing to consent to and apply for an enhanced (DBS) disclosure check

* Willingness to travel to any location within the boundaries of the City of Manchester.
